The Bricks & Wood x New Balance 57/40 is a collaboration between the South-Central Los Angeles based streetwear brand and New Balance on the retro-modern lifestyle shoe. Inspired by the New Balance 574, the 57/40 updates the silhouette with retro-inspired finishes. Bricks & Wood adds a premium flair to the shoe that includes hairy Forest Green suede panels on the forefoot, eyelets, and heel. Tonal mesh and leather can be found on the toe and mid-panel, respectively. A cream leather "N" resides on either side of the shoe and dual "NB" and "Bricks and Wood" branding is embroidered on the green suede tongue. Forest Green laces with reflective detailing appear on the tongue and a reflective silver panel on the heel tab shines when exposed to light in the dark. The layered pre-yellowed rubber midsole is stacked on top of a white midsole for a retro-future look. Release date: June 4, 2021
